Gazette editorials reflect the consensus opinion of the editorial board. The editorial board currently includes executive editor Zack Kucharski, manager of brand initiatives Quinn Pettifer and Insight editor Todd Dorman.
The board meets weekly to discuss editorial topics and also meets with individuals and groups providing information to inform our editorial stances. Although Gazette news coverage informs our consensus editorial viewpoints, news coverage is not influenced by opinions expressed by the editorial board. Read more about our editorial process here.
